高级图像变形配准项目:Deformable Image Registration
在计算机视觉和医学影像处理领域,图像配准是一种关键的技术,它允许我们对不同的图像进行对齐,以进行比较、融合或分析。 开发的 是一个强大的开源解决方案,专门用于可变形图像配准。本文将深入探讨该项目的特点、技术和应用。
项目简介
此项目提供了一套完整的工具链,用于执行复杂的可变形图像配准任务。它主要基于 Python 实现,并依赖于如 Numpy 和 ITK (Insight Toolkit) 等流行的数据处理库。ITK 是一个强大的图像处理库,尤其在医疗成像中广泛应用,它提供了多种图像滤波器和配准算法。
技术分析
算法基础:项目的核心是基于能量最小化的配准方法,如互信息(Mutual Information)作为相似性度量,B-Spline 或 Demons 算法作为变形模型。这些方法旨在最大化两幅图像之间的相似性,同时保持变形的平滑性和物理合理性。
优化过程:利用梯度下降或其他优化策略迭代调整变形场,直到达到预定的收敛标准。这种迭代过程确保了配准结果的精确性和稳定性。
灵活性与可扩展性:代码结构清晰,易于理解和修改。用户可以根据需要替换相似性度量或变形模型,或者添加新的配准算法。
应用场景
- 医学影像分析:结合不同时间点的扫描图像,可以跟踪疾病进展或治疗效果。
- 多模态图像融合:将来自不同成像技术(如MRI、CT和PET)的图像对齐,提供更全面的组织信息。
- 3D重建与导航:在手术或机器人操作中,实时配准2D影像与3D模型,提高精度。
- 图像增强与去噪:通过对齐和融合多张图片来减少噪声,改善图像质量。
特点
- 易于使用:通过简洁的 API 设计,使得调用和配置配准任务变得简单。
- 高效实现:充分利用 ITK 的性能,实现了快速的图像处理和计算。
- 文档丰富:详细说明和示例帮助新手快速上手。
- 持续更新:开发者积极维护并不断加入新功能和改进。
探索与参与
无论你是想要学习图像配准的初学者,还是寻找实用工具的开发者,Deformable Image Registration Projects 都值得你的关注和尝试。通过参与社区,你可以贡献自己的想法,提出问题,甚至提交代码,共同推动项目的发展。
立即访问 ,开始你的探索之旅吧!让我们一起在图像配准的世界中,挖掘出更多的可能。